@TraderRR Mate I've gone through the same thing, it's very hard emotionally. My advice take a few weeks off, come back and create a new strategy. I found myself gambling too much and not trading. I'd know exactly what to do to execute a trade perfectly but I would jump the gun and buy too soon, or FOMO and buy too late, then when I would be up I wouldn't sell, or when you're down you don't cut your loss.
1. Find the point in the chart that's a buy
2. If that point doesn't get hit, do not chase.
3. If your buy goes through and the trade goes against you, immediately cut your loss, do not hold on for hope ever.
4. Sell once your price target gets hit, as soon as you start thinking this is going to the moon, that's when it will collapse.
Just some points I found will help, which I'm sure you know already but sometimes it's good to see someone else say. my opinion only. Goodluck with whatever you decide.
